Position SummaryAre you a recent nursing graduate looking to kickstart your career? Join our RN Graduate Nurse Residency Program in beautiful Denver, Colorado, and embark on an exciting journey in the healthcare field. Here's what you can expect:
- Meaningful Learning: You'll enjoy significant learning opportunities and network with your peers in a cohort setting.
- Comprehensive Orientation: You will complete new employee orientation and unit orientation (10-12 weeks).
- Diverse Training: You'll undergo 5-6 weeks of didactic training, including clinical orientation, relevant certification courses, high-fidelity simulation, Meditech EMR training, and various e-learning modules. Your schedule will be Monday-Friday, 40 hours per week during this period.
- Clinical Training: Next, you'll engage in 5-6 weeks of clinical training on the unit with a dedicated preceptor. Your schedule will be 32 hours per week, working on your preceptors schedule.

QualificationsTo be considered for this program, you need to meet the following requirements:
- You must hold a current nursing degree (associates or bachelor's) by the start date.
- You must have your passing NCLEX results by the start date.
- You must not have any current or prior experience working as an acute care hospital Registered Nurse.
- You must be flexible to work either day or night shifts, as unit-specific needs vary.
- You must be willing to commit to a full-time Registered Nurse position with a hospital for a two-year commitment period.
